Here Are The 10 Most Religious Counties In Texas
Some would argue that Texas is the most religious state in the country. Everyone can agree that a good portion of Texans are church-going, god-fearing people. Taken from the ARDA’s 2010 study, here are the 10 most religious counties in the state.

88.9% of residents in Runnels County adhere to their beliefs.

This little county on Route 66 comes in 9th, with 90% of its residents adhering to their beliefs.

In Fisher County, 91.9% of residents adhere to their beliefs.

92.4% of Hale County's residents adhere to their beliefs.

In Hardeman County, 93.6% of residents adhere to their beliefs.

93.7% of residents in Stonewall County adhere to their beliefs.

In Kent County, 93.8% of residents adhere to their beliefs.

94.7% of residents in Briscoe County adhere to their beliefs.

In Jim Hogg County, 95.2% of residents adhere to their beliefs.

A whopping 98.9% of residents adhere to their beliefs in Cottle County. That's devotion for ya'!
